Bershad is a historic administrative center in the Vinnytsia region, characterized by its long-standing agricultural and industrial traditions. The city preserves its cultural heritage through sites like the Bershadsʹkyy Krayeznavchyy Muzey, which offers insight into local history. Spiritual life is reflected in the architecture of the Svyato-Voznesensʹkyy Khram and the Khram Pokrovy Presvyatoyi Bohorodytsi Pravoslavnoyi Tserkvy Ukrayiny. The area also features memorials such as the Pamyatnyk Mykoli Pyrohovu, honoring notable figures associated with the broader regional heritage.

May to September, when the temperate climate allows for comfortable exploration of the city's outdoor monuments and riverside areas.
1-2 days, sufficient to visit the central museums and religious landmarks.
The city center is compact and walkable; local bus services connect outlying districts.
Stay in the central area near the town square to be within walking distance of local restaurants and primary historical sites.
Budget-friendly, with low costs for local food and public services.
